A highly calligraphic script with hairline-thin strokes and pronounced thick–thin modulation. Letterforms are strongly slanted and built from long, tapering entry and exit strokes, with frequent looped ascenders and descending turns that create graceful, open counters. Capitals are expansive and ornamental, often formed with extended leading strokes and sweeping terminals, while lowercase forms remain compact with small bowls and restrained joins. Spacing is visually airy, and the rhythm is driven by continuous, pen-like motion rather than rigid geometric repetition.
This font works best for short, prominent settings where its flourish and contrast can be appreciated—wedding suites, invitations, certificates, boutique branding, beauty and fragrance packaging, and display pull-quotes. It can also serve as an elegant accent paired with a simpler serif or sans for supporting text.
The overall tone is formal and intimate, evoking handwritten correspondence and classic stationery. Its light touch and generous flourishes read as sophisticated and romantic, with a quiet sense of luxury.
The design appears intended to emulate refined pointed-pen handwriting, prioritizing graceful motion, dramatic capitals, and a light, luxurious texture for high-end, ceremonial, or personal messaging.
In text settings, the long ascenders, descenders, and swash-like terminals create an expressive line texture that benefits from comfortable line spacing. Numerals follow the same delicate, handwritten logic, matching the script’s flowing contrast and tapered endings.
